在ASP.NET Web Forms中,图表的显示通常借助于一些第三方图表库,例如Google Charts、Chart.js、Highcharts等。这些库提供了用于在Web页面中创建各种类型的图表(如折线图、柱状图、饼图等)的JavaScript API。以下是一个简单的示例,展示了如何在ASP.NET Web Forms中使用Google Charts库来创建一个简单的柱状图:1. 引入 Google Charts 库: 在页面的 <head> 部分引入 Google Charts库。 <head runat="server"> <title>Chart Example</title> <script type="text/javascript" src="https://www.gstatic.com/charts/loader.js"></script> </head>2. 创建一个 <div...
在ASP.NET Web Forms中,WebGrid 不是直接内置的控件,而是一个在ASP.NET Web Pages (Razor) 中非常有用的帮助器,用于在Web页面中显示和操作表格数据。WebGrid帮助器提供了简便的方式来生成HTML表格,同时支持对数据进行排序、分页和其他操作。以下是一个简单的使用示例,展示了如何在ASP.NET Web Pages (Razor) 中使用WebGrid帮助器:@{ var data = new[]{ new { Id=1, Name="John", Age=25 }, new { Id=2, Name="Jane", Age=30 }, new { Id=3, Name="Bob", Age=22 } }; var grid = new WebGrid(data);}<!DOCTYPE html><html lang="en"><head> <meta ...
在ASP.NET Web Forms中,"WebPages 帮助器" 通常指的是Razor语法中的帮助方法,用于在视图中执行一些常见的任务,如生成HTML、URL等。Razor是一种用于创建动态Web页面的标记语法,它与ASP.NET Web Forms结合使用,使得在页面中嵌入服务器端代码更加容易。以下是一些常见的Razor帮助器:1. Html 帮助器: Html 帮助器用于生成HTML标记,例如链接、表单元素等。这使得在Razor视图中更容易生成复杂的HTML结构。 @Html.ActionLink("Home", "Index", "Home") 上述代码会生成一个指向Home控制器的Index动作的超链接。2. Url 帮助器: Url 帮助器用于生成URL,例如,根据路由生成特定动作的URL。 <a href="@Url.Action("About", "Home")">About Us</a>...
在ASP.NET Web Forms中,"WebPages 对象" 的具体概念并不是一个常见的术语。然而,我猜测你可能在谈论Web Forms页面(WebPages)中的一些常用对象,比如Page、Request、Response等。这些对象是ASP.NET Web Forms中用于处理Web请求和响应的重要组件。以下是一些常见的ASP.NET Web Forms中使用的对象:1. Page 对象: Page 对象是每个ASP.NET Web Forms页面的实例。它包含了与当前页面相关的信息和方法,如页面的生命周期事件、控件的集合、请求和响应等。 protected void Page_Load(object sender, EventArgs e) { // Page_Load 事件处理程序中的代码 string parameterValue = Request.QueryString["parameter"]; // 处理页面加载时的逻辑 }2. Request 对象: Request...
在ASP.NET Web Forms中,表单(Form)是一个重要的概念,它允许用户与服务器进行交互。Web Forms页面中的表单通常指的是包含服务器控件和HTML元素的 <form> 元素。以下是一些关于ASP.NET Web Forms中表单的重要信息:1. <form> 元素: 在ASP.NET Web Forms页面中,一个页面通常包含一个 <form> 元素,用于包裹整个页面的内容。这个 <form> 元素通常由ASP.NET引擎生成,并且它的runat="server"属性表示它是一个服务器端表单。 <form id="form1" runat="server"> <!-- 页面内容和服务器控件放在这里 --> </form> 这个服务器端表单是ASP.NET Web Forms的基础,它允许你在页面上使用服务器控件并响应用户的交互。2. 服务器控件: 在表单中,你可以使用各种服务器控件(例如<...
在ASP.NET Web Forms中,"全局"(Globals)通常指的是一些在整个应用程序范围内共享的元素或设置。这可能包括全局变量、全局函数、应用程序级别的事件处理程序等。下面简要介绍一些在ASP.NET Web Forms中实现全局功能的常见方式:1. 全局变量和常量: 你可以在Global.asax文件中声明应用程序级别的变量或常量,以便它们在整个应用程序中都可用。Global.asax文件包含应用程序级别的事件处理程序,例如Application_Start和Application_End。 // Global.asax.cs void Application_Start(object sender, EventArgs e) { // 在应用程序启动时初始化全局变量 Application["MyGlobalVariable"] = "Hello, Global World!"; } 然后,你可以在应用程序的任何页面或类中使用Application["My...
在ASP.NET Web Forms中,WebPages布局通常是通过使用Master Page(主母版页)来实现的。Master Page定义了站点的整体布局结构,而Content Page(内容页)则包含特定页面的内容。这种方式允许你在整个网站中保持一致的外观和结构。以下是一个简单的ASP.NET Web Forms中使用Master Page和Content Page的示例:1. 创建Master Page:创建一个新的Master Page文件,通常以.master为扩展名。在这个文件中,你可以定义网站的整体结构,包括页眉、页脚、导航菜单等。Site.master示例:<%@ Master Language="C#" AutoEventWireup="true" CodeBehind="Site.master.cs" Inherits="YourNamespace.Site" %><!DOCTYPE html><html><head runat="...
ASP.NET Web Pages 使用 Razor 语法来嵌入服务器代码和逻辑到 HTML 中,使得代码更加清晰和直观。Razor 语法使用 @ 符号来标识嵌入的代码块,允许在 HTML 中插入 C# 或 VB.NET 代码。以下是 Razor 语法的一些基本用法示例:1. 输出变量值:<p>Hello, @Name!</p>在上述例子中,@Name 表示输出变量 Name 的值。2. 执行控制流语句:@if (isAdmin){ <p>Welcome, administrator!</p>}else{ <p>Welcome, user!</p>}3. 循环遍历集合:<ul> @foreach (var item in items) { <li>@item</li> }</ul>4. 定义和使用函数:@{ string GetGreeting(string name) { return "...
ASP.NET Web Pages 是 ASP.NET 框架的一部分,提供了一种轻量级的、简单的方式来构建 Web 应用程序。Web Pages 的目标是提供一个简化的开发模型,使得即使对于初学者来说,也能够轻松地创建动态的 Web 内容。以下是 ASP.NET Web Pages 的一些关键特点和概念:1. Razor 语法: Web Pages 使用 Razor 语法,这是一种简洁而直观的语法,使得嵌入在 HTML 中的代码更加清晰和易读。Razor 语法使用 @ 符号来表示嵌入的代码。 <h1>Welcome, @User.Name!</h1>2. 轻量级: 与 ASP.NET Web Forms 相比,Web Pages 是一种轻量级的技术。它不依赖于复杂的控件模型和事件驱动模型,使得开发更加简单。3. 页面和布局: Web Pages 可以包含代码和 HTML,使得页面逻辑更加直观。页面可以包含布局,从而在多个页面之间共享通用的 HTML 结构。 <!-- _Layout.cshtml --> <html>...
ASP.NET Web Forms 是一种用于构建 Web 应用程序的框架,它允许开发者使用类似于 Windows 应用程序的事件驱动模型来构建动态的用户界面。以下是一个简单的 ASP.NET Web Forms 教程,介绍如何创建一个简单的 Web 应用程序:步骤 1:创建新的 ASP.NET Web Forms 项目1. 打开 Visual Studio。2. 选择 "Create a new project"(创建新项目)。3. 在项目模板中,选择 "ASP.NET Web Forms Application"(ASP.NET Web Forms 应用程序)。4. 为项目指定名称和位置,然后点击 "Create"(创建)。步骤 2:设计页面1. 打开 Default.aspx 页面。2. 在设计视图中,您可以拖放各种 Web 控件(如按钮、文本框)到页面上。3. 设置控件的属性,例如给按钮一个显示文本。<asp:Button ID="btnSubmit" runat="server&q...
最新文章